While all forms of massage are very beneficial to your body, mind and soul, one type of massage that offers an array of unique benefits is Thai massage. Thai massage is believed to have been invented 25 centuries ago by a physician named Shivago Komarpaj, who is touted to have been the doctor of the great Buddha himself.

What Makes Thai Massage Unique

Before obtaining any new type of massage, it can be helpful to know what to expect when you arrive for your service. Thai massage differs from many other forms of massage in the following ways.

Thai Massage Can Increase Your Flexibility

During your massage, your practitioner will give your entire body a good stretch. This stretching can immediately help loosen up your tense, tight muscles. However, obtaining Thai massage on a regular basis can help improve the flexibility of your entire body over time. 

You Can Skip the Massage Oil During a Thai Massage

The massage techniques used by your practitioner do not require the "slippery surface" that massage oil gives your skin. This makes Thai massage a great option for you if you have super-sensitive skin or simply dislike massage oils. 

You Can Wear Comfortable Clothing During a Thai Massage Session

You don't have to disrobe before obtaining a Thai massage, which makes it a great option if you are relatively modest. However, it is important to wear comfortable, non-constrictive clothing during your massage session.

Thai massage is actually considered an entire branch of traditional Thai medicine because it offers such a wide array of health benefits.

The Health Benefits of Thai Massage

When you obtain a Thai massage, you can look forward to the following benefits.

1. Back Pain Relief

During your Thai massage, your therapist will firmly knead any tight back "knots" you have to loosen them, stretch your back muscles, and press on special reflex points in your back. The combination of these three massage techniques can help relieve even the most stubborn pain in your mid-, upper and lower back. 

2. Improved Blood Circulation

Thai massage can improve blood flow throughout your entire body. Good circulation helps your blood deliver oxygen and vital nutrients to every organ in your body. 

3. Relief of Foot Pain

If you stand on your feet all day at work or just tend to experience sore feet from time to time, then you may experience great foot pain relief during and after your Thai massage. Your massage therapist will firmly press on many reflex points in your feet and give them a good stretch, if needed, to help relieve foot pain. 

4. Many of the Benefits of Yoga Without the Physical Exertion

Thai massage is often referred to as "lazy man's yoga," because many of the positions a Thai massage practitioner places a client's body in during a massage session are similar to the poses performed in a yoga class. This makes it a great way for you to obtain many of the benefits of yoga, such as improved flexibility and relaxation, without having to exert the physical effort required in a yoga class.

5. Tension Headache Relief

If you suffer from tension headaches, then you may find that the frequency and severity of your headaches declines after a Thai massage session. Your massage therapist will stretch your neck and press on reflex points in your neck and shoulders. Both of these steps will relieve tension in your neck and shoulders that often contributes to the development of tension headaches.
